Understanding Nicotine Patches

Nicotine patches are transdermal devices that deliver a controlled dose of nicotine through the skin. They work by mimicking the way nicotine is absorbed from cigarettes, reducing withdrawal symptoms and cravings.

Choosing the Right Patch

When selecting a nicotine patch, consider factors such as your smoking habits, weight, and level of nicotine dependence. Consult with your healthcare provider to determine the appropriate strength and duration for you.

Application Tips

To maximize the effectiveness of nicotine patches, follow these application tips:

1. Clean Skin

Ensure that the area where you'll apply the patch is clean, dry, and free of hair or lotions.

2. Rotate Application Sites

Apply the patch to different areas of your body each day to minimize skin irritation.

3. Avoid High Heat

Keep your skin away from heat sources like hot tubs or saunas while wearing a patch.

Overcoming Withdrawal Symptoms

Nicotine patches can help alleviate withdrawal symptoms such as irritability, anxiety, and cravings. Here are some additional strategies:

1. Manage Cravings

Identify situations that trigger cravings and develop coping mechanisms like deep breathing or chewing gum.

2. Stay Hydrated

Drinking plenty of water can help reduce withdrawal symptoms and keep you feeling refreshed.

3. Seek Support

Joining a support group or seeking counseling can provide emotional support during your quit journey.

Long-Term Strategies for Success

To ensure long-term success with nicotine patches, consider these strategies:

1. Gradual Reduction

Gradually reduce the strength of your patch as you become more comfortable without smoking.

2. Identify Triggers

Stay aware of potential triggers for relapse and plan ways to avoid them.

3. Maintain a Positive Attitude

Stay motivated by celebrating small victories along the way and reminding yourself why quitting is important.
